Understanding Credentials and Experience

Verify the roofer’s credentials and experience to ensure they are qualified for the job. Ask them about their licensing, insurance, and any certifications they hold.

  • What is your license number, and is it up to date?
  • Can you provide proof of insurance, including liability and workers’ compensation?
  • How many years of experience do you have in roofing?
  • Can you provide references from previous clients?

These questions will help you gauge their expertise and reliability. For instance, contractors with a solid history are likely more trustworthy.

Importance of a Written Scope of Work

Having a written scope of work is essential for any roofing project. It outlines what will be done and sets clear expectations.

Can you provide a detailed written estimate? What specifically is included in the scope of work? Are there any allowances for materials or unexpected costs?

Questions About Materials and Systems

It’s vital to understand the materials your roofer plans to use and their benefits.

  • What type of roofing materials do you recommend?
  • What are the advantages and disadvantages of the materials you suggest?
  • Will you provide samples or specifications for the materials?
  • How will the materials be installed, and what is the expected lifespan?

These inquiries will help you assess the quality of the materials and their suitability for your home. For instance, understanding the lifespan and maintenance needs of different materials can influence your long-term satisfaction. Discussing Payment Schedules and Change Orders

Discuss payment schedules and how change orders will be handled to avoid surprises.

What is the payment schedule for the project? Are there any upfront costs or deposits required? How will change orders be processed and billed? What happens if the project goes over budget?

What to Expect from Warranties and Cleanup Policies

Understanding warranties and cleanup expectations can safeguard your investment and maintain your property.

  • What warranty do you offer on your work?
  • What manufacturer warranties are provided for the materials used?
  • How will cleanup be handled after the project is completed?
  • Will you remove all debris and materials from my property?

Common Warning Signs to Watch For

Recognizing warning signs can save you from hiring a less-than-reputable contractor.

Are there vague terms or conditions in the contract? Is there a demand for full payment upfront? Does the contractor refuse to provide references or proof of insurance? Are they unwilling to put everything in writing?
